Heather O'Reilly

Assistant Coach, University of North Carolina

About

Displaying one of the best work rates in the world, Heather thundered up and down the right flank for the U.S team for over 14 years, starting in 2002 when she was only 17. She holds the record for most consecutive games played on the National Team at 74, starting 67 of those 74 matches. Long known for her speed and endurance, Heather became a fan favorite over the years for her competitive drive on the field and humorous nature off the pitch. She finished her career as one of just four three-time women’s soccer Olympic gold medalists and a 2015 Women’s World Cup Champion. Heather is currently an assistant coach with the University of North Carolina and active with several community outreach organizations: Right To Play, Athlete Ally and America Scores.
